So, I bought this external drive and it will not let me copy files on to this external drive. I have a personal Mac OS X MacBook Pro. I'm hoping that there is a way to fix the problem. At first I plugged it into my Windows computer and grabbed some files. NEED HELP. (link)
|
Hi there,
Did you prep this for use with your Mac when you plugged it in?
Here is Seagate's troubleshooter for Apple Mac problems with external drives:
http://seagate.custkb.com/seagate/crm/selfservice/search.jsp?DocId=213059&NewLang=en
Of course if you didn't initialize this for use with a Mac in the first place you can skip right over that and go here:
"How do I initialize the Seagate External drive for Mac OS X?"
http://seagate.custkb.com/seagate/crm/selfservice/search.jsp?DocId=194371
... You see Mac OS X can't really deal with the way that the drives come pre-formatted for the PC.
Don't despair... you aren't alone in this, and it isn't a hard fix at all.

Okay well my boyfriend needs me to send him a money gram. I have a few questions. First one. Doesn't western union do money grams and don't you pick them up the same way as any other money gram? Second one. I heard you can do them at walmart, if so how would I go about doing that? And if I chose to do it at walmart would I just put down the city where he is and he pick it up at ANY walmart in that city jurisdiction or would I need a specific walmart. And last but not least, if he were to receive one at walmart where would he go to pick it up and what would the procedure be? (link)
|
Hi there,
From my experience, I would only use western union. I don't know of another provider in the US, but if there is one, I can't think of a reason to use them.
Typically, the person sending the money goes to a western union location, and provide them with the money and the info of the person your are sending money to. They will give you a number that you need to give to the person who wants to pick up the money. Then the person who is picking up the money, goes to a western union location in their town, and use that number and their ID to pick up the money.
It is typically very straight forward and easy.
As a note: Wal-Mart is fine, but there are many, many places that offer the moneygram service, just for your info. If you use walmart, just go to the customer service desk and let them know what you want to do. They will walk you through the form, and you will be one your way.
One note: KEEP YOUR COPY OF THE PAPERWORK! Sorry to shout, but that paperwork in the ONLY tie to your money once you hand it over. Should you need a record of the transaction, that is your only record, typically.
I usually use my local pharmacy to send these when needed, just because the customer service is SO much better than walmart.

Which parts of Bruno were staged and which were real, hidden-camera type stuff?
if you could provide a link, that'd be nice. (link)
|
Hi there,
The scene with Ron Paul was most certainly not done with willing participation. Otherwise, most of the scenes seem to be the product of social engineering. Example:
The bar scene. Apparently they advertised a cage wrestling match to load the place with angry straight guys... then they were practically giving the beer away... then, once people were absolutely blitzed they handed out free t-shirts that had anti-homosexual slogans. If this wasn't enough the promoters then tell a drunken mob that they won't be seeing the promised match... THEN they film the portion for the film.
The end result isn't so much about the individual sober feelings of the people in the bar, as it is about the social engineering applied to make it look just how they wanted.
Really fascinating if you think about it.
